3. What are some unique accommodations near San Luis Obispo?
If you’re looking for something a bit different, there are several unique accommodations near San Luis Obispo. These include the Madonna Inn, which is known for its kitschy decor and themed rooms, and the Avila La Fonda Hotel, which offers a charming, adobe-style atmosphere. There are also several vacation rentals and RV parks in the area.

5. What are some of the best places to stay near San Luis Obispo for outdoor enthusiasts?
If you’re looking to stay near San Luis Obispo and enjoy the great outdoors, there are several options for you. The Sea Pines Golf Resort and the Avila La Fonda Hotel both offer easy access to the Bob Jones City to Sea Trail, a popular hiking and biking path. There are also several campgrounds and RV parks in the area, including the El Chorro Regional Park & Campground and the Cerro Alto Campground.
